Ren‐Yu Qu is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Molecular Biology and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Ren‐Yu Qu has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Organic Chemistry, 9 papers in Molecular Biology and 6 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Ren‐Yu Qu's work include Synthesis and biological activity (6 papers), Weed Control and Herbicide Applications (6 papers) and Synthesis and Biological Evaluation (6 papers). Ren‐Yu Qu is often cited by papers focused on Synthesis and biological activity (6 papers), Weed Control and Herbicide Applications (6 papers) and Synthesis and Biological Evaluation (6 papers). Ren‐Yu Qu collaborates with scholars based in China, Montenegro and United Kingdom. Ren‐Yu Qu's co-authors include Guang‐Fu Yang, Ponnam Devendar, Liming Zhou, Weiming Kang, Bo He, Jing‐Fang Yang, Wen‐Chao Yang, Hong‐Yan Lin, Yu‐Chao Liu and Cong‐Wei Niu and has published in prestigious journ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, Analytical Chemistry and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ry.
